UDP-N-acetylenolpyruvoylglucosamine Reductase (MurB)

Target
MurB
Molecular classification
Enzyme, Oxidoreductase
01

Overview

UDP-N-acetylenolpyruvoylglucosamine reductase (MurB) is an essential bacterial enzyme that catalyzes a crucial step in peptidoglycan biosynthesis, specifically the NADPH-dependent reduction of UDP-N-acetylenolpyruvoylglucosamine to UDP-N-acetylmuramic acid. As this pathway is absent in mammals, MurB is an attractive target for antibacterial drug development.
